New OSU Vet Med School Celebrates Historic State Support

In a monumental step for veterinary education in Oklahoma, leaders gathered to celebrate the new School of Veterinary Medicine at Oklahoma State University (OSU). The celebration commemorates a historic $250 million state funding appropriation for the reconstruction of a new, state-of-the-art veterinary teaching hospital. OSU A&M Board of Regents accepts President Shrum’s resignation

The first female president of Oklahoma State University, Dr. Kayse Shrum, has resigned. OSU caps off Land-Grant Week celebration with grand opening of Ag Hall

The new home for the Oklahoma State University Ferguson College of Agriculture, OSU Ag Research and OSU Extension is now open.
